Transaction 083236e38982e84f2871501e30ce2a2c8bba329826a23d521364574e50ce0976
1 Input
2 Outputs
- 083236e38982e84f2871501e30ce2a2c8bba329826a23d521364574e50ce0976:0
- 083236e38982e84f2871501e30ce2a2c8bba329826a23d521364574e50ce0976:1
value 6495908
address 1JkteGTWXyYed1CcduybFyXQUjFfvGKdZA
value 8000000
address 3BHHWCrQ1WuuaEj4mAUcMGBuimYvrBuxM9